Help! How to get pelt EARLY GAME level 23?
Island map (Footpaw) single player. I always have to stress early game when asking questions because I always get suggestions based on how easy it is to get at higher levels. Despite not needing to even ask here if at a higher level.

Level 23 can make fur armor. Which requires pelt. But from starting location, where is the best place to go hunting for it? I have a boat. And some land pets that can protect me if traversing land.

I don't know, why the fur armor was availalbe at a such low level in the first place. But meanwwhile, there are maps, where fur is availalbe more easy. Still, that armor isn't realy needed, if you don't have something to do in the snow.

I can think of only 2 reasons on island to go to the snow-biome: either farm Keiruku for organic polymer (which you also can get from hesperionis) or taming a yutyrannus. And for the latter, you should at least have level 70...
And Kairuku also spawn on the east coast afaik. (if you venture north enough until you meet the edge of the snow.)
The third is, to farm the cave for loot and the artifact. But that's REALY advanced gameplay, since this is infested with onyx. (Giant bats) that will debuff you with a dot.

But: a VERY fast way to level up, is just making rafts. make one and drop ti, make the next. When you have an explorer-note-buff, it's even faster. Rafts count as creatures, so you can't just destroy it to get a part of the ressources back. But the ressources are relative easy to get in the first place.

If you venture out on your raft, make a bed and place it there. Also make a storage of some kind. And DON'T travel into the open sea. You're relative save on your raft, except for the leedsichty. These are giant wales... REALY giant, and will one-hit and destroy you including your raft. They are in more deep water. So if you stay near the coast, you should be safe.

As long as you don't have metal tools, I would safe it, though. At least wait until level 36, when you'll get your first flyer-saddle. Then get a pteranodon and farm some drops. Beware, of predators, that might venture around drops, though. especially raptors and terror-birds, as they're very fast and can kill you realy quick. And always watch the stamina of your flyer.

With a little luck, you even don't need to make the complete set of fur, since you also can find them in drops. (I don't know at what colour they first apear, though, the wiki doesn't mention them. Though, I'm sure, I've found some of them,)
With level 36, you're able to farm all, except yellow and red (they're availalbe at 45 and 60 respectivly.)
